NWCTPS covers both litchfield and new haven counties, as well as providing CMED services in fairfield county as well. My guess to why it is considered a Litchfield County talkgroup would be that it's primary site is troop L simulcast, but that's just a guess.
If they do cover multiple counties, I can separate them out. They were submitted as being in Litchfield county. HOWEVER,
the DB here only allows me to "assign" them to one county at a time, or Systemwide. I can set the geographic range to cover the two counties, but the default will be Litchfield.

The 65xxx are Dynamic talk groups which change regularly. They are not assigned to anyone.

The 912 is unknown and I never hear any voice traffic on it.

The 20912 is a town using CLMRN

There is a formula for figuring out who by Town Tax code.

So I was having trouble with picking up (like DEAF!!!) a number of Troops with a recent reprogramming of the scanner and appending from full Sentinel DB.
When I looked under the individual sites to eliminate all but Control and Alternate Control channels and x-ref's with RR DB I found quite a few frequencies that were incorrect. These frequencies all ended in zeros and should have ended in 5 for example the Sentinel download had them as xxx.yyy0 when they should have been xxx.yyy5.

Suddenly what had appeared to be a deaf scanner on a number of the Troop Simulcast and other sites brough them baclk to life.

Just a heads up if you are experiencing simlar problems if you updated from Sentienl DB and did not x-ref from RR.
